Software Toolbox Technical Blog

Video Tutorial: Data Collection from BACnet Controllers

2 min read

By Lauren Conrad on May 30, 2024 2:00:00 PM

Originally developed by the American Heating Refrigerating and Air Conditioning Engineers, BACnet (short for Building Automation and Control Network) is a communications protocol primarily used in building automation systems to control the data exchange between different devices and components. If you're reading this, you’re likely familiar with the building automation and control industry and might have a BACnet controller being used in your industrial process.

Continue Reading

Flexible Control of Real-Time Device Polling Schedules

7 min read

By John Gonzalez on May 16, 2024 2:00:00 PM

The TOP Server OPC server is known for its ability to collect real-time data from a wide range of devices, using off-the-shelf industry standard protocols. However, challenges arise when not all devices can consistently share data in real-time due to limitations in connectivity mediums or networks. This is particularly evident in critical SCADA-heavy industries like Power & Utilities, Renewable Energy, Oil & Gas and Water/Wastewater, where precise control of polling is crucial due to their limited bandwidth availability. With traditional cyclic polling, for example "once an hour", you can end up with high bandwidth utilization at the top of an hour and the communications link being idle the rest of the time. Rather than do that, it's better to spread that usage out over the full hour.

The TOP Server Scheduler Plug-In is used to accomplish this spreading out of polling. With it, users can create a customized polling schedule for these devices for any TOP Server driver, which in turn optimizes communications between your SCADA, HMI, MES, or Historian and devices in the field. This eliminates the need to rely on your client applications or direct device configurations to achieve reliable collection crucial operational data from field devices.

Continue Reading

Tech Support Corner: DataHub Item Imports Made Easy

5 min read

By Connor Mason on May 2, 2024 2:00:00 PM

Cogent DataHub enables users to integrate diverse data sources quickly and efficiently within their industrial automation ecosystems. By providing multiple ways to consume, organize, and deliver data, handling multiple inputs is a strong suit of DataHub.

CSV import functionalities are available for a variety of plug-ins including OPC DA & UA Clients, MQTT Client, External & Local Historians, Bridging, and Modbus. In this blog, we'll delve into the format and import options of OPC UA items specifically tailored for DataHub's OPC UA Client configuration, but the concept is the same for all CSV imports in DataHub.

Continue Reading

Modbus Offset vs. Addressing: Why Does It Matter?

7 min read

By Ryan Royse on Mar 21, 2024 2:00:00 PM

Have you ever been confused on the difference between Modbus offsets and addresses? I’m sure you may have configured different Modbus devices from different manufacturers who follow different documentation standards, especially for memory mapping. As we all know, that can certainly increase implementation time. In this blog post, we are going to dive into how offsets and addresses compare and differ to hopefully provide a better understanding, cutting down that configuration time when using TOP Server. Before we start comparing offsets and addressing, let’s first get an understanding of what both are.

Continue Reading

Using TOP Server's Advanced Tags Plug-In: Calculations & Data Bridging

7 min read

By John Gonzalez on Mar 7, 2024 2:00:00 PM

TOP Server is widely used in automation for data collection from your industrial control systems. One of the many benefits of using TOP Server is that it ensures data integrity – meaning that the accuracy, consistency, and completeness of the data is maintained from your data source all the way up to whatever is consuming that data from TOP Server, such as your HMI, SCADA, MES, or Historian. While its capability to collect unchanged raw data from field devices is invaluable, it may not always align with the desired format, and there could be elective data massaging or manipulation required to meet your business demands. TOP Server can convert data types and even scale to engineering units, but what if you need more advanced data such Cycle Time, Maximum Temperature, Downtime Reason, etc.?

The TOP Server Advanced Tags Plug-in enhances functionality by providing added features to any TOP Server driver, such as mathematical operations and data bridging across protocols, thereby streamlining analysis processes and enhancing decision-making capabilities within industrial control applications.

In this article, we'll briefly introduce a few key features of the TOP Server Advanced Tags Plug-in that could serve valuable to you in your data collection processes.

Continue Reading

Video Tutorial: Real-Time Collection for GE Ethernet Controllers

1 min read

By Lauren Conrad on Oct 19, 2023 2:00:00 PM

The GE Ethernet family of PLCs and PACs is one of the most popular controllers across many automated industries. If you're reading this, you likely have at least one GE Ethernet controller being used in your industrial process and need to integrate data from that process.

The TOP Server GE Ethernet driver supports data access from devices using the GE SRTP Ethernet Protocol, including Series 90-30, Series 90-70, Horner OCS (Horner's Operator Control Stations), PACSystems RX3i and RX7i, and the VersaMax Family, as well as an expanded range of GE PLCs through the open device model selection within the driver.

In this video blog, I'll show you how to get started using our GE Ethernet driver to connect and gather real-time process data from GE controllers for HMI, SCADA, MES and other client applications.

Continue Reading

Revisiting TOP Server Redundancy with Communication Paths

7 min read

By Jessica Dillon on Aug 31, 2023 2:00:00 PM

In a prior blog post regarding redundancy, we learned how critical it is to plan for redundancy in the Industrial Automation space. We covered how the TOP Server Media-Level Redundancy Plug-In  facilitates duplicate or backup systems used to maintain reliable communications with the critical components in your environment which in turn minimizes data loss and increases the availability of your critical industrial data.

Continue Reading

Tech Support Corner: Flexible Options for Tag Management in TOP Server

10 min read

By Haley Waddell on Aug 17, 2023 2:00:00 PM

Tags, nodes, points, items, symbols – in our industry, we often see these terms thrown around, but in most instances, we’re all talking about the same thing. From the TOP Server OPC Server's perspective, we refer to them as tags. A tag is an OPC Server software application’s representation of a device address to use for communication. This is how your HMI, SCADA, MES, historian, or other client application is able to consume data. If you’re a TOP Server user, you know that you are required to configure tags to get data from your device, but did you know there are multiple options of how to accomplish this?

Continue Reading

About this Blog

We're engineers like you, so this blog focuses on "How to" appnotes, videos, tech team tips, product update announcements, user case studies, and other technical updates.  Subscribe to updates below. Your feedback and questions on posts are always welcomed.

Subscribe to our Blog

Recent Posts

Posts by Topic

See all